Job description

A Vacancy at University Hospitals Coventry and Warwickshire NHS Trust.


Interviews are scheduled to take place on 4th August 2025

The successful candidates will be appointed on the new consultant contract which will consist of 10 Programmed Activities (PA’s). This will consist of 7.5 PAs for direct clinical care and 2.5 PA’s for supporting professional activities to enable the post holder to comply with the requirements for revalidation and CPD with further SPA activity negotiable pending taking on roles within the department after the initial six months in post. The DCC commitment will consist of 5.5-6 clinical sessions as outlined above. The trauma on-call commitment is 1 PA per week and carries a supplement of 5% for on-call. Details with regard to the number and arrangement of programmed activities will be agreed with the successful candidate. Where duties require travel between two sites, travel expenses will be reimbursed. There will be time built into the job plan where travel between sites is required however it is expected this will be minimised wherever possible. All theatre lists have a PA allocation for pre and post operative ward rounds.For those consultants wishing to undertake private practice; the Trust does not require them to do an extra Programmed Activity.



The successful candidate will have a special interest in primary arthroplasty surgery. The Orthopaedic Department operates across two sites, with your primary location for on-call and trauma surgery being University Hospital Coventry and Warwickshire. Elective care takes place at St Cross Hospital, Rugby and the University Hospital site in Coventry. For trauma care they will join one of the 4 orthopaedic trauma teams, each team being made up of 4 consultants. Duties include fracture clinics, trauma lists and on-call work dealing with a broad mix of trauma including with multiply injured patients. They will also contribute to the general work of the department including a strong teaching commitment, clinical management, QIPS and effective team working. The on-call rota is approximately 1 in 8 and the successful candidate will be expected to take a full part in the adult trauma rota.
